Christmas Cookie Dip

  • Yield: Serves approximately 12 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 8 oz cream cheese (softened)
  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• 1 tsp pure vanilla extract
  • 8 oz Cool Whip (or homemade whipped cream)
  • 1 cup crushed Christmas cookies (gingerbread or sugar cookies)

Instructions

  1. In a mixing bowl, beat softened cream cheese and powdered sugar until smooth.
  2. Mix in vanilla extract until well combined.
  3. Gently fold in Cool Whip until fluffy and fully blended.
  4. Add crushed Christmas cookies and fold until evenly mixed.
  5. Transfer to a serving bowl and refrigerate for at least one hour to enhance flavors.
  6. Serve chilled with graham crackers and fruit slices.
